Digital Marketing Manager
Pratt Institute
Brooklyn, NY, United States
Job Details - this job has expired, please see similar jobs below
POSITION SUMMARY:
The Digital Marketing Manager executes and manages email and social marketing efforts for the Office of Institutional Advancement and has a dual report to the Director of Annual Giving and the Executive Director of Alumni Relations. The Digital Marketing Manager supports a variety of advancement and alumni-focused efforts, including fundraising campaigns, philanthropic awareness, newsletters, alumni event invitations, and supporting 13 alumni chapters (12 domestic and 1 international).
PO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ES:
• Manage email and social campaign calendars, individual campaigns, and template design process for solicitations and event invitations.
• In partnership with Social Media Coordinator, manage social media campaigns and engage key constituencies for Institutional Advancement.
• Optimize emails through A/B tests, segmentation, content, calls-to-action and timing.
• Monitor analytics and develop reports for key stakeholders.
• Work closely with key stakeholders in Development and Alumni Relations on marketing strategies to drive philanthropy and engagement.
• Serve other email and social marketing needs for Institutional Advancement as they arise.
QUALIFICATIONS:
Education:Bachelor’s degree.
Experience:
• 3+ years of experience in digital marketing
• Experience with social advertising strategies
• Experience in higher education preferred
• Familiarity with email automation and retargeting preferred
Knowledge and Skills:
• Superior writing, communication, and organizational skills
• Strong understanding of data and analytics pertaining to digital marketing
• Working knowledge of HTML, CSS, Photoshop preferred
• Experience with CRM software (Raiser’s Edge a plus)
• Excellent verbal and written communication – including the ability to interact effectively with all levels of staff and management
• Ability to work independently on multiple projects and across units, including business stakeholders and creative services
• Excellent interpersonal skills, service orientation, and ability to handle situations with diplomacy and a professional demeanor at all times
• Highly organized and detail-oriented; able to execute complicated tasks with limited oversight
• Ability to establish and maintain working relationships with a diverse group of staff; understanding of importance of diversity in higher education
